BROCCOLI HEALTH BENEFITS

broccoli

  • Bone Health – Broccoli contains high levels of vitamin C and K , both great helpers for osteoporosis.
  • Cancer Prevention – Broccoli contains  glucoraphanin, which the body processes into the anti-cancer compound sulforaphane.
  • Reduces Cholesterol – Its packed with fiber that draws cholesterol out.

CREAM OF BROCCOLI SOUP WITH FRESH CROUTONS

DSC00823

ingredients

  • 2 bunches broccoli, chopped up
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 brown onion,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up cauliflower
  • 4 cups vegetable stock
  • 1 tbsp coconut cream
  • salt and pepper to taste

Croutons

DSC00818

  • 1 slice brown bread, cubed
  • olive oil
  • salt and pepper
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der

Directions

Heat oil in a medium pot over medium heat.   Add the onions and garlic and let sweat until soft and translucent, about 10 minutes.  Add the stock, cauliflower and broccoli and bring to boil.  Lower heat to a simmer and cook for 10 minutes.  Remove the soup from heat and puree until creamy, add in the cream and season with salt and pepper.

DSC00822

Croutons

Preheat oven to 200c/ 400f

In a small bowl place in the cubed bread drizzle with olive oil and toss until well coated.  Sprinkle with salt, pepper and garlic powder.  Toss.   Spread croutons on a baking sheet and bake for 10 minutes until lightly browned.  Remove from oven and let cool.  They will dry up nicely like this.  Sprinkle a couple croutons on the soup and enjoy.
